Notes

This was a very interesting project because of how it came together. My friend was coming for a visit, and needed to relax. I thought she might like to have a hand woven item - but then it dawned on me - would it not be more meaningful if it was something we did together. I had a stash of hand-spun two ply in two different colours, and offered it to her. She had never wove before so it was really neat to start from scratch. I had never done a cooperative weaving project so for me this was going to be something totally new too.

We talked about pattern, colour, arranging the bands of colour, how the weave comes together - it was as much fun for me as I think it was for her. We worked together on the project for the week that she was here and with time to spare finished the blanket.
